Output 8ea1aa013eaed98d93306406d4008f7058611dd7cee8b939ec7733d2df2b00ae:10

value
1032843
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6246e4eef71aba66aed38dc591255676cb32a8ff OP_EQUAL
address
3Aef5AS8zp6xTQb7GhTuBM47m49AKPzr3H
transaction
8ea1aa013eaed98d93306406d4008f7058611dd7cee8b939ec7733d2df2b00ae
confirmations
288728
spent
true